CVE-2016-6394 in FireSIGHTinfo

Summary

by MITRE

Session fixation vulnerability in Cisco Firepower Management Center and Cisco FireSIGHT System Software through 6.1.0 allows remote attackers to hijack web sessions via a session identifier, aka Bug ID CSCuz80503.

Analysis

by VulDB Data Team • 09/15/2022

The vulnerability identified as CVE-2016-6394 represents a critical session fixation flaw affecting Cisco Firepower Management Center and Cisco FireSIGHT System Software versions up to 6.1.0. This weakness resides in the web-based administrative interface of these security appliances, creating a pathway for remote attackers to exploit the authentication mechanism and establish persistent unauthorized access to the system. The vulnerability specifically impacts the session management functionality, allowing malicious actors to manipulate session identifiers and maintain control over user sessions beyond the intended authentication period.

The technical implementation of this session fixation vulnerability stems from the improper handling of session tokens within the web application layer of Cisco's security products. When users authenticate to the Firepower Management Center or FireSIGHT System Software, the system generates session identifiers that should be unique and randomly generated for each authentication event. However, the flaw allows attackers to obtain a valid session token and then force a victim's session to use that same token, effectively hijacking the victim's authenticated session without requiring knowledge of valid credentials. This issue falls under the Common Weakness Enumeration category CWE-384, which specifically addresses session fixation vulnerabilities where applications fail to properly invalidate or regenerate session identifiers upon successful authentication.

The operational impact of this vulnerability extends beyond simple unauthorized access, as it can enable attackers to perform administrative functions within the compromised system. An attacker who successfully exploits this vulnerability could gain full control over the Firepower Management Center or FireSIGHT System Software, potentially leading to complete network compromise. The threat landscape for this vulnerability is particularly concerning given that these products are designed for enterprise security infrastructure, meaning successful exploitation could allow attackers to modify firewall policies, view sensitive network data, or even redirect traffic through compromised systems. This aligns with the MITRE ATT&CK framework's concept of privilege escalation and persistence, where attackers can maintain long-term access to critical network infrastructure.

Organizations using affected Cisco products should immediately implement mitigation strategies to address this vulnerability. The primary recommended action involves applying the latest security patches released by Cisco, which include fixes that properly regenerate session identifiers upon successful authentication. Additionally, network segmentation and monitoring should be enhanced to detect unusual session activity patterns that might indicate exploitation attempts. The vulnerability demonstrates the critical importance of proper session management in security applications, particularly those handling privileged administrative functions. Organizations should also consider implementing additional authentication controls such as multi-factor authentication and regular session timeout configurations to reduce the attack surface. The flaw serves as a reminder of the fundamental security principle that session identifiers must be treated as sensitive information requiring proper generation, validation, and lifecycle management to prevent unauthorized access and maintain system integrity.
